62.5% of residents of Pearson speak English at home.
36.0% of residents speak Spanish at home (13% speak English very well, 16% speak English well, 42% speak English not well, 30% don't speak English at all).

Foreign born population: 487 (26.2%)
(5.1% of them are naturalized citizens)
